Regular Season Round 14: Marburg - Saarlouis 79-72
Date: January 17, 2015
Very important is a road loss of second ranked TV Saarlouis Royals (11-3) against ninth ranked BC Pharmaserv Marburg (5-9) on Saturday night. Visiting TV Saarlouis Royals were defeated by BC Pharmaserv Marburg in a tough game in Marburg 72-79. It ended at the same time the seven-game winning streak of TV Saarlouis Royals. TV Saarlouis Royals were ahead by 1 point after three quarters before a 25-17 charge of BC Pharmaserv Marburg, which allowed them to win the game. They made 23-of-27 charity shots (85.2 percent) during the game. BC Pharmaserv Marburg forced 23 TV Saarlouis Royals turnovers. TV Saarlouis Royals were plagued by 24 personal fouls down the stretch. The former international center Lisa Koop (197-85, college: Winthrop) orchestrated the victory with a double-double by scoring 24 points and 10 rebounds. American guard Tonisha Baker (170-90, college: Campbell) contributed with 22 points and 5 rebounds for the winners. Four BC Pharmaserv Marburg players scored in double figures. American-Trinidad and Tobago forward Kellindra Zackery (183-88, college: Newman) replied with a double-double by scoring 25 points and 11 rebounds and the former international guard Stina Barnert (173-89) added 12 points and 7 rebounds in the effort for TV Saarlouis Royals. BC Pharmaserv Marburg moved-up to eighth place. TV Saarlouis Royals at the other side keep the second position with three games lost. BC Pharmaserv Marburg will play against higher ranked TH Wohnbau Angels (#4) in Noerdlingen in the next round and it may be quite challenging game. TV Saarlouis Royals will play at home against the league's leader TSV 1880 Wasserburg and will have a slim chance for a victory.
